Amritsar South Assembly Election Result 1985

Punjab · Vidhan Sabha (State Assembly) Election 1985

Kirpal Singh S/o Uttam Singh of Janta Party won the Amritsar South Vidhan Sabha (Assembly) constituency in Punjab in the 1985 state assembly election, securing 28,482 votes (50.10% vote share). The runner-up was Pirthi Pal Singh (Indian National Congress) with 19,222 votes.

A total of 11 candidates contested this assembly seat. Position Candidate Name Votes Votes% Party
1 Kirpal Singh S/o Uttam Singh 28482 50.10% Janta Party
2 Pirthi Pal Singh 19222 33.80% Indian National Congress
3 Om Prakash Kalia 7735 13.60% Bharatiya Janata Party
4 Kirpal Singh S/o Kartar Singh 668 1.20% Independent
5 Ishar Singh 198 0.40% Independent
6 Avtar Singh 138 0.20% Independent
7 Sham Lal 123 0.20% Independent
8 Amarjit Singh 88 0.20% Independent
9 Chetan 79 0.10% Independent
10 Jagmohan Singh Bedi 74 0.10% Independent
11 Devi Dass 38 0.10% Independent
